Instructor: Connor Looney, PMBIA Intermediate Instructor, Upper Valley Borderline Race Team Coach since 2024.
This four week program is designed for riders ages 9-13 who want to build confidence and improve trail riding skills. Sessions focus on fundamental mountain biking techniques including: body position, braking, corning, balance, obstacle negotiation, and safe trail etiquette. Instruction will follow skill progressions from PMBIA teaching framework and combine fun skill drills with short trail rides to practice what we learned. The goal is to help young riders become safer and more confident on local trails and develop a love of mountain biking.
Requirements: Participants must have a bike with gears, hand brakes in good working conditions, properly fitted helmet, closed-toe shoes, water bottle and a snack.
